What Is Slot Online?

Slot Online

Slot Online is a type of casino game where players spin the reels in hopes of matching up symbols to win money. The game may be played online or at a land-based casino. The outcome of each spin is determined by random number generation (RNG) software. Some machines use mechanical mechanisms to spin the reels while others use digital RNGs to determine a winning combination. In either case, the odds of hitting a particular combination are equal for every player.

The most common form of Slot Online is a computerized version of the classic fruit machine you see at most casinos. It uses the same principles of spinning and matching symbols, but it can have extra features such as wild symbols and scatters. The games can also have bonus rounds and interactive elements. In addition, some games have tournaments where players compete against each other to win real cash or prizes such as holidays.

Unlike other casino games, there are no complex strategies involved in slot machines. The outcome of each spin is completely dependent on luck, which makes them appealing to a large population of players. The low barrier to entry and the potential for substantial rewards have helped slots to become one of the most popular forms of gambling in the world.

In the United States, there are a variety of legalities surrounding slot machines. Some states have banned them completely, while others limit their use to casino-style establishments such as racetracks and hotels. Some states require that casino-style machines be located on licensed riverboats or permanently anchored barges. Several other states allow them in bars and taverns.
